Melinda Roberts 1810–1880 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1810
Birth Location: Floyd, Virginia
Death Date: 1880
Death Location: Summers, West Virginia, United States
Father: William Roberts
Mother: Lydia Lewis
Spouse(s): John Jr.
Children(s): Jacob WEST
The story of Melinda Roberts began in 1810 in Floyd, Virginia. Melinda Roberts married John Thomas West Jr, and had children including Jacob S West. Melinda Roberts passed away in 1880 in Summers, West Virginia, United States.
